As for waitlists, some colleges tell you the rank, some don't, and some say the list is unranked. But let's face it, if there's no ranking, what do they do, pull names out of a hat?
So I would say that of course the list is ranked somewhat, even for folks who interviewed early and were not officially ranked at the time. BUT... I can't imagine any school has a strict ranking system, because they like to balance the class as they go. So if a woman drops out, it's probably more likely that they'll replace her with another woman, because most schools like to have pretty close to 50/50 M/F. That's just one example, but you get the idea.
As for not liking mixed messages, that's understandable, but this is a new school, and there will probably be some on-going policy development. I know it's frustrating being on the waitlist, but the deal with waitlists is that no matter where you are on it or how many people are on it, there's really no way to know how many spots will open up or if you'll get one of those spots. If it were a school that had been around for a while, there would be some history to look up, but even then you wouldn't know for sure. In this case, there's not even any history.
